<I>Is it the bandwidth or the computer? If it's the computer, is it the CPU or the hard disk?</I>
The most recent "busy signals"/slowdowns are being caused by excessive CPU usage, and for those that aren't versed in network terminology this is different from both bandwidth usage and disk space. Bandwidth and disk space have proven to be adequate for some time now. GS Tech. is actively looking into the CPU matter in more detail as are we to the greatest extent of our ability.

IMHO, the "server busy" messages are more disheartening than the high page download times. It is especially bothersome whern trying to post as one may be wasting all their time composing the message; moreover, while one is in the midst of the situation of trying not to lose their post, the dialogue from the system is less than perfectly clear and informative.
I imagine that it is pretty safe to say that a lot of "refreshing" of that server busy page goes on in hopes of getting through, and no matter how minimal the page is, repeatedly serving it up to (discontented) customers can only exacerbate your bandwidth, cpu and customer satisfaction problems. So if the server busy screens are the result of setting some parameters in order to improve the page download times, perhaps that plan could be revisited.
The hardware does not sound terribly high-powered either, but without knowing more details what else is competing for resources and what if any relative priorities the different Gamestats users have on the system, it is difficult to really get conclusive.
